E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
乱七八糟什么都有
c++常见设计模式之装饰器模式
那么正统的概念是
什么
呢?装饰器模式允许我们动态的向对象添加新的行为,同时不改变其原有的结构。它是一种比继承更灵活的扩展对象功能的方式。
_DCG_
·
2025-01-24 22:13
c++
c++
设计模式
装饰器模式
AI Agent的记忆系统实现:从短期对话到长期知识
一天我正在测试多轮对话功能:我:Python的装饰器是
什么
?助手:装饰器是Python中用于修改函数或类行为的一种设计模式...(省略
技术出海录
·
2025-01-24 22:12
人工智能
AI
ai
agent
python如何在一个类里面调用另一个类里面的东西
为
什么
需
xiamu_CDA
·
2025-01-24 22:42
python
开发语言
第112篇 区块链上的预言机(Chainlink)
smartcontractkit/chainlink/tree/develop/contracts参考文档:ConsumingDataFeeds|ChainlinkDocumentation一、预言机(oracles)1.
什么
是预言机
wonderBlock
·
2025-01-24 22:42
区块链应用
区块链
以太坊
智能合约
喂价器
深度剖析 Java 的线程池:高效管理线程资源
目录一、线程池是
什么
二、线程池的工作原理三、线程池的创建和使用四、线程池的拒绝策略五、线程池的优势家人们,今天咱们来聊聊Java并发编程里的关键组件——线程池。
潜意识Java
·
2025-01-24 22:11
Java知识
java
开发语言
什么
是分布式架构?
文章目录前言一、
什么
是分布式架构?
找藉口是失败者的习惯
·
2025-01-24 21:11
分布式
架构
一文了解AOSP是
什么
?
一文了解AOSP是
什么
?AOSP基本信息基本定义AOSP是AndroidOpenSourceProject的缩写,这是一个由Google维护的完全免费和开放的操作系统开发项目。
秋月霜风
·
2025-01-24 21:40
其他知识标记
1024程序员节
android
runtime
安卓
【比特币与区块链】比特币的工作原理与区块链技术
什么
是比特币?比特币(Bitcoin)是由中本聪(SatoshiNakamoto)于2008年提出并于2009年发布的开源软件。比特币是一种去中心化的数字货币,不依赖于任何中央机构
爱技术的小伙子
·
2025-01-24 21:40
区块链
Adobe Animate(常简称为 AN)多媒体创作工具绿色下载安装
一、软件简介1.1
什么
是AdobeAnimat
sdiSONG
·
2025-01-24 21:08
adobe
transformer编码器解码器图解
生活场景:想象你在学习一种新的语言,每个单词
都有
一个独特的代号或符号。这一步就像是给每个单词分配一个独特的代码,以便计算机能
Ai玩家hly
·
2025-01-24 21:08
人工智能
transformer
nlp
C语言-堆(heap)的详解与实现
1.
什么
是堆?堆(Heap)是一种特殊的树形数据结构,通常用于实现优先队列。它分为最大堆(MaxHeap)和最小堆(MinHeap),具有以下特性:最大堆:父节点的值大于或等于任何一个子节点的值。
CodeNest
·
2025-01-24 21:08
C语言
算法
数据结构
c语言
分布式架构
什么
是分布式架构分布式系统(distributedsystem)是建立在网络之上的软件系统。内聚性是指每一个数据库分布节点高度自治,有本地的数据库管理系统。
linzheda
·
2025-01-24 21:07
66道软件工程面试八股文(答案、分析和深入提问)整理
1.软件测试的策略是
什么
?回答软件测试的策略是确保软件产品的质量和稳定性,以便满足用户需求和期望。
ocean2103
·
2025-01-24 21:06
面试题
软件工程
面试
职场和发展
2025春招 SpringCloud 面试题汇总
一、基础概念部分
什么
是SpringCloud?SpringCl
·
2025-01-24 21:48
六个步骤学会CNAS软件检测机构的不确定度评定
测量不确定度作为测量结果的一部分,合理表征了被测量量值的分散性,对测量结果的可信性、可比性和可接受性
都有
重要影响,是评价测量活动质量的重要指标。
daopuyun
·
2025-01-24 21:33
CNAS\CMA专栏
不确定度
CNAS检测机构
MySQL、PostgreSQL 和 Microsoft SQL Server:谁是王者?
每种数据库
都有
其独特的优势和适用场景,但究竟哪一种更适合你的业务需求呢?本文将从多个维度对这三种数据库进行对比,帮助你做出明智的选择。
cda2024
·
2025-01-24 21:03
mysql
postgresql
microsoft
《Go底层原理与工程化实践》发布啦!
为
什么
要深入学习Go语言 Go语言是目前的主流语言之一,具有入门快、高性能、开发效率高等特点,目前越来越多的互联网企业都在使用Go语言。
·
2025-01-24 20:44
go后端
JSON 迎来的首个大客户竟是那种网站
“到底发生了
什么
?JSON怎么突然就火了?”Douglas随即查看了网站的日志。原来是onlinebootycall.com这个网站在源源不断地(类似下面这样)请求json.or
·
2025-01-24 20:13
javascriptjson
【算法】动态规划:从斐波那契数列到背包问题
【算法】动态规划:从斐波那契数列到背包问题文章目录【算法】动态规划:从斐波那契数列到背包问题1.斐波那契数列2.爬楼梯3.零钱转换Python代码4.零钱兑换II5.组合数dp和排列数dp6.为
什么
动态规划的核心思想计算组合数的正确方法代码实现为
什么
先遍历硬币再遍历金额可以计算组合数详细解释举例说明最终结果具体组合情况为
什么
有效
杰九
·
2025-01-24 20:31
优质文章
算法
动态规划
【neo4j】neo4j和Cypher 查询语言相关知识点
【neo4j】neo4j和Cypher查询语言相关知识点1.
什么
是neo4jNeo4j是一个广泛使用的图形数据库管理系统(GraphDatabaseManagementSystem)。
杰九
·
2025-01-24 20:01
neo4j
【Flutter原理】平台视图系列问题分析
widgettree中多个PlatformView不重叠话不多说我们首先来看同一个FlutterUI显示多个PlatformView,不重叠的情况是
什么
样的UI效果:通过LayoutInspect我们可以很清晰的看到
2401_84520401
·
2025-01-24 20:29
程序员
flutter
百万架构师第二十八课:RMI :分布式通讯框架RMI的原理|JavaGuide
20180602-分布式通讯框架RMI的原理.mdTOC[TOC]
什么
是RPCRPC框架原理了解JavaRMI基于RMI时间RMI通讯原理分析实现自己的RPC框架
什么
是RPCRemoteprocedurecall
·
2025-01-24 20:42
后端
【Pip】深入理解 `requirements.txt` 文件:Python 项目依赖管理的核心工具
目录引言1.
什么
是`requirements.txt`?
丶2136
·
2025-01-24 20:58
#
pip
pip
python
ESP32开发日记5-蓝牙的应用①
ESP32开发日记5-蓝牙的应用①前情提要蓝牙简介蓝牙的两种主要模式GATT协议(GenericAttributeProfile1.
什么
是GATT?
我在武汉上早八
·
2025-01-24 19:53
笔记
单片机
linux
物联网
mcu
Android之权限架构
LI、LIF、LPr、LPw是
什么
?首先L代表Lock,I代表mInstall,P代表mPackages,F代表frozen,r代表读,w代表写。2.安装时权限:2.1普通权限(Normal
向上_50358291
·
2025-01-24 18:15
android
架构
为
什么
不适用malloc/free!?为何要使用slabs?思维导图 代码示例(java 架构)
以下是关于为
什么
Memcached选择使用SlabAllocator而不是标准的内存分配方式的原因,以及其工作原理的关键点:1.SlabAllocator的优点减少碎片化:SlabAllocator通过预先分配固定大小的内存块
用心去追梦
·
2025-01-24 18:14
memcached
java
架构
想转行到人工智能领域,我该学
什么
,怎么学?
转行到人工智能(AI)领域需要系统的学习和实践,以下是详细的路径建议,涵盖基础知识、技能学习、项目实践和求职准备:一、明确目标和领域方向人工智能领域广泛,建议先了解细分方向(如机器学习、深度学习、计算机视觉、自然语言处理、强化学习等),结合兴趣和职业规划选择切入点。二、构建基础知识1.数学基础线性代数:矩阵运算、特征值、向量空间。微积分:导数、梯度、优化理论。概率与统计:贝叶斯定理、分布、假设检验
张登杰踩
·
2025-01-24 18:10
人工智能
python
Day05:C语言学习作业
为
什么
?
老薛爱吃大西瓜
·
2025-01-24 18:08
c语言
学习
算法
开发语言
C++经典面试题(适合收藏)
当然,以下是一份包含20道C++面试题及其详细解答的列表:1.
什么
是C++中的构造函数和析构函数?构造函数:在创建对象时自动调用的函数,用于初始化对象。它可以有参数,也可以没有参数。
摇光~
·
2025-01-24 18:07
面试
c++
java
jvm
面试
Java面试题及答案汇总(二,马士兵Java全套百度云
常用容器的图录:19.Collection和Collections有
什么
区别?java.util.Collection是一个集合接口(集合类的一个顶级接口)。
Java独家笑
·
2025-01-24 17:06
程序员
后端
java
面试
什么
是报文的大端和小端,有没有
什么
记忆口诀?
在计算机科学中,**大端(Big-Endian)和小端(Little-Endian)**是两种不同的字节序(即多字节数据在内存中的存储顺序)。理解这两种字节序对于网络通信、文件格式解析以及跨平台编程等非常重要。1.大端(Big-Endian)定义:高位字节(最重要的字节)存储在内存的低地址处,低位字节(最不重要的字节)存储在高地址处。示例:假设有一个32位的整数0x12345678,在大端模式下的
Ly.Leo
·
2025-01-24 17:36
数据结构
数据仓库基础常见面试题
1.数据仓库是
什么
数据仓库(DataWarehouse)是一个面向主题的、集成的、非易失的、随时间变化的数据集合,用于支持企业的管理决策。
兔子宇航员0301
·
2025-01-24 17:05
数据开发小白成长笔记
数据仓库
spark
大数据
SpringBoot中使用TraceId进行日志追踪
**查询日志的痛点:**项目中每当我们查询日志的时候都是看前端请求
什么
接口,根据一些关键字进入服务器查询日志中是否有这个关键字,然而这个关键字在日志里面并不是唯一的,所以要生成一个唯一的标识,每一次请求都是唯一的一串字符
java15655057970
·
2025-01-24 17:35
面试
学习路线
阿里巴巴
spring
boot
状态模式
后端
HTML字符实体(Character Entities),转义字符串(Escape Sequence)
为
什么
要用转义字符串?HTML中,&等有特殊含义(,用于链接签,&用于转义),不能直接使用。这些符号是不显示在我们最终看到的网页里的,那如果我们希望在网页中显示这些符号,该怎么办呢?
锐湃
·
2025-01-24 17:04
http
web
html
java
前端
LeetCode刷题day18——贪心
LeetCode刷题day18——贪心135.分发糖果分析:406.根据身高重建队列分析:`for(auto&p:people)`昨天写了一道,今天写了一道,
都有
思路,却不能全整对。
Jessie_waverider
·
2025-01-24 17:33
leetcode
算法
贪心算法
系统相关类——java.lang.Math (三)(案例详细拆解小白友好)
今天是第三个java.lang.Math类我们一直都是以这样的形式,让新手小白轻松理解复杂晦涩的概念,把Java代码拆解的清清楚楚,每一步都知道他是怎么来的,为
什么
用这串代码关键字,对比同类型的代码,让大家真正看完以后融会贯通
励志去大厂的菜鸟
·
2025-01-24 17:32
Java思想和方法
Java学习
白话拆解Java
java
开发语言
服务器
深度学习
学习方法
华为OD机试E卷 --选修课--24年OD统一考试(Java & JS & Python & C & C++)
文章目录题目描述输入描述输出描述用例题目解析JS算法源码Java算法源码python算法源码c算法源码题目描述现有两门选修课,每门选修课
都有
一部分学生选修,每个学生
都有
选修课的成绩,需要你找出同时选修了两门选修课的学生
飞码创造者
·
2025-01-24 17:01
最新华为OD机试题库2024
华为od
java
javascript
python
js
c语言
2025春招 SpringCloud 面试题汇总
一、基础概念部分
什么
是SpringCloud?SpringCl
威哥爱编程(马剑威)
·
2025-01-24 16:00
V哥原创技术栈
spring
cloud
spring
后端
LLaMA Pro是
什么
相比于lora full freeze有
什么
区别 怎么使用
1.LLaMAPro是
什么
?LLaMAPro是一种基于LLaMA架构改进的大型语言模型(LLM),旨在解决大模型微调中的知识遗忘问题。
Ven%
·
2025-01-24 16:58
简单说深度学习
深度学习基础动手
深度学习速通系列
llama
transformer
深度学习
人工智能
Mock 单元测试详细
为
什么
使用Mock?隔离测试:使测试代码仅专注于目标逻辑,而不受外部依赖的影响。提高效率:无需初始化真实的依赖对象(如数据库、API服务等)。简化外部依赖的复杂
one996
·
2025-01-24 16:57
c#
.net
单元测试
C# 特性(Attributes)详解
C#特性(Attributes)详解
什么
是特性?特性(Attributes)是C#提供的一种强大的元数据机制,用于在代码中添加描述性信息。
one996
·
2025-01-24 16:57
c#
.net
C++编程: 使用 std::enable_shared_from_this 解决多线程悬空指针(智能指针失效)
文章目录0.概要1.
什么
是`std::enable_shared_from_this`?2.
橘色的喵
·
2025-01-24 16:25
C++
c++
智能指针
悬空指针
shared_ptr
weak_ptr
shared_from
多线程
云桌面的应用场景有哪些?
01
什么
是云桌面?云桌面,又称桌面虚拟化、云电脑,是云计算时代的一种新型应用模式。
·
2025-01-24 16:01
云计算服务器
【设计模式-行为型】访问者模式
一、
什么
是访问者模式说起来访问者模式,其实很少用。我一直在思考该用
什么
样的例子把这个设计模式表述清晰,最近突然想到一个例子也许他就是访问者。
博一波
·
2025-01-24 16:53
设计模式
访问者模式
java
制作动态菜单
动态菜单的说明
什么
叫做动态菜单?
大磊程序员(“hello world”)
·
2025-01-24 16:52
Java后端
javascript
开发语言
ecmascript
Encoder(编码器)和Decoder(解码器)有
什么
区别
编码器和解码器的区别主要功能:编码器:编码器的主要功能是处理输入数据,并将其转换成一种内部表示(contextvectors),这种表示捕捉了输入数据的重要特征。编码器特别适合于自然语言理解(NLU)任务。解码器:解码器的主要功能是基于某种内部表示或前一个状态的输出来生成新的输出。解码器特别适合于自然语言生成(NLG)任务。处理方式:编码器通常一次性处理整个输入序列,捕捉序列中的信息,并生成一个固
YiHanXii
·
2025-01-24 15:49
nlp
人工智能
Vue.js 单页应用(SPA)开发教程:从零开始构建你的第一个项目
什么
是单页应用(SPA)?单页应用是一种只有一个HTML页面,通过JavaScript动态加载内容的应用。特点包
Milk夜雨
·
2025-01-24 15:18
vue.js
vue.js
前端
javascript
如何设置全局代理网络?
什么
是全局代理?全局代理是指将系统中的所有网络请求都通过指定的代理服务器进行转发。这意味着不管是浏览器、即时通讯软件还是其他任何网络应用程序,都将通过设置的代理进行连接。
星鹿跨境
·
2025-01-24 15:48
网络
Python 中的 strip() 和 split() 方法详解
目录一、strip()方法1.
什么
是strip()?
Ryann6
·
2025-01-24 15:46
python
开发语言
`std::make_shared` 无法直接用于单例模式,因为它需要访问构造函数,而构造函数通常是私有的
为
什么
std::make_shared不适用于单例模式?在单例模式中,我们希望确保一个类只有一个实例,并且通常会将构造函数设为私有或删除,以防止外部直接创建对象。
课堂随想
·
2025-01-24 15:46
QT
单例模式
c++
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他